Workitem in READY status but not in user inbox

Former Member
0 Kudos

I have a workflow in our system where the workitem is in ready status but not in user inbox. 

There are three selected agents visible in workflow log but no one can see the workitem in inbox. I cant see it in SWI5 for any user as well. 

The workitem was forwarded from one user to other. Now no one has the workitem in inbox.

I tried to simulate this in our test system but the receiver was able to see the workitem in his inbox.

I found same question raised in following link, but it is not answered.   

SAP inbox forward to user STATUS 'READY' | SCN

As a work around i have created a new workflow which is visible for the same users, but would like to know what may have gone wrong.

Use FM  SAP_WAPI_SET_WORKITEM_STATUS


Here specify the Work Item ID and then give the Status as 'STARTED' and the user id to whom you want to assign the Workitem to. Hope it helps.

Check if the user to whom the workitem was forwarded is a dialog user.

The user should be of type dialog.

Check in the workflow log to see if the workitem was actually forwarded and by whom.

Also check how the workitem looks in table SWWUSERWI. Is NO_SEL = X?

in work item i can see text "Forwarded by" followed by the user name. Don't have any entry in SWWUSERWI. I have logically deleted the workflow so that i could trigger a new one. I think that's the reason why the workitem is no longer available in SWWUSERWI.


I have checked KBA 1560336 which talks about note 1308276

Scenario is same but we are on SAP_BASIS 700 - SAPKB70027 and the note is valid till Package SAPKB70018. 


Don't know what went wrong
